# Delaware HB 359 (151) — AN ACT TO AMEND TITLE 11 OF THE DELAWARE CODE RELATING TO PROTECTION OF WITNESSES AND CRIME VICTIMS.
This Act adds victims of human trafficking to the Address Confidentiality Act. Under this program, certain crime victims are provided a substitute address by the Department of Justice so as to protect the participants actual address from public disclosure. This Act also makes technical corrections to conform existing law to the standards of the Delaware Legislative Drafting Manual.

## Timeline
The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.
- **2022-03-24** Introduced and Assigned to Judiciary Committee in House `introduction, referral-committee`
- **2022-04-07** Reported Out of Committee (Judiciary) in House with 6 Favorable `committee-passage, committee-passage-favorable`
- **2022-04-14** Passed By House. Votes: 39 YES 2 ABSENT `passage`
- **2022-04-14** Assigned to Judiciary Committee in Senate `introduction, referral-committee`
- **2022-06-08** Reported Out of Committee (Judiciary) in Senate with 5 On Its Merits `committee-passage`
- **2022-06-21** Passed By Senate. Votes: 20 YES 1 ABSENT `passage`
- **2022-09-09** Signed by Governor `executive-signature`
